Description

Due to my specific needs, I need to set Simplenote to launch automatically at startup and run in the background. However, whenever I set Simplenote as a startup app, a window always pops up no matter what. This forces me to manually close the window every time I start my computer, which feels quite inconvenient.

I would like to request a "silent startup" feature. Ideally, this feature would allow the app to start automatically without displaying its window, while still keeping sync and notification functions active. The app window would only appear when I manually open the software.
